课题
A specific question, problem, or project chosen for study, research, or discussion in an academic or professional context.

Se confunde a menudo con
'题目' usually refers to a title or a specific exam question; '课题' refers to a broader research project or subject.
Notas de uso
Very common in university settings and scientific discourse.
Errores comunes
Calling a math problem (like 1+1) a '课题'; that should be '题目'.
